C# 클래스 Brunet.Services.MapReduce.MapReduceHandler

상속: IRpcHandler
파일 보기 프로젝트 열기: johnynek/brunet 1 사용 예제들

보호된 프로퍼티들

프로퍼티 타입 설명
_name_to_task MapReduceTask>.Dictionary
_node Node
_rpc Brunet.Messaging.RpcManager
_sync object

공개 메소드들

메소드 설명
HandleRpc ( ISender caller, string method, IList args, object req_state ) : void
MapReduceHandler ( Node n ) : System
SubscribeTask ( MapReduceTask task ) : void

보호된 메소드들

메소드 설명
HandleMap ( object q, EventArgs eargs ) : void
HandleReduce ( object q, EventArgs args ) : void
HandleTree ( object q, EventArgs args ) : void

메소드 상세

HandleMap() 보호된 메소드

protected HandleMap ( object q, EventArgs eargs ) : void
q object
eargs System.EventArgs
리턴 void

HandleReduce() 보호된 메소드

protected HandleReduce ( object q, EventArgs args ) : void
q object
args System.EventArgs
리턴 void

HandleRpc() 공개 메소드

public HandleRpc ( ISender caller, string method, IList args, object req_state ) : void
caller ISender
method string
args IList
req_state object
리턴 void

HandleTree() 보호된 메소드

protected HandleTree ( object q, EventArgs args ) : void
q object
args System.EventArgs
리턴 void

MapReduceHandler() 공개 메소드

public MapReduceHandler ( Node n ) : System
n Node
리턴 System

SubscribeTask() 공개 메소드

public SubscribeTask ( MapReduceTask task ) : void
task MapReduceTask
리턴 void

프로퍼티 상세

_name_to_task 보호되어 있는 프로퍼티

protected Dictionary _name_to_task
리턴 MapReduceTask>.Dictionary

_node 보호되어 있는 프로퍼티

protected Node _node
리턴 Node

_rpc 보호되어 있는 프로퍼티

protected RpcManager,Brunet.Messaging _rpc
리턴 Brunet.Messaging.RpcManager

_sync 보호되어 있는 프로퍼티

protected object _sync
리턴 object